ORDER

This Criminal Original Petition has been filed under Section 482 of Code of Criminal Procedure, 1973 praying to direct the respondents police to register the petitioner's complaint, dated 21.05.2014 and file the final report.

2. Heard both sides.

3. It is averred in the petition that one Mr.C.N.Arumugam, executed power of attorney deed appointing one Santhakumari as power agent on 26.10.1990 in Doc.No.706/1990 for the sale of his property in S.No.319 in Padur Village. The power agent, executed a sale deed, pursuant to the above power of attorney deed in favour of her husband Srinivasan on 07.03.2008, selling the said property, i.e., S.No.319 and subsequently, she executed a rectification deed on 28.08.2008, correcting survey number as 320/6 and 308/2B. The properties in the above said two survey numbers belong to the petitioner and thus, a complaint, dated 21.05.2014 was preferred by the petitioner about cheating of his property before the respondents police and no action has been initiated by the police. Therefore, the present Original Petition has been filed. https://hcservices.ecourts.gov.in/hcservices/

4. Learned Government Advocate submits that the second respondent has not received the complaint of the petitioner, dated 21.05.2014. It is seen from the Original Petition as well as in the typed set that complaint was presented before the first respondent / Additional Director General of Police and even in paragraph 5 of the petition, it has been clearly stated that enquiry was conducted by the second respondent police and the same has not been controverted by the respondents police.

5. In the above circumstances, the second respondent police is directed to peruse the contents of the complaint of the petitioner, dated 21.05.2014 and register the case, if cognizable offences are made out and proceed further as per law, within a period of two months from the date of receipt of a copy of this order.

6. With the above directions, this Criminal Original Petition is disposed of.
